Nature in Warsaw
Warsaw carries more open green than most capitals its size, much of it a short tram ride from the centre. Lazienki Park pairs formal gardens and a palace on the water with resident peacocks and Sunday Chopin concerts in season, the Vistula Boulevards give a long riverside promenade with a wilder wooded bank opposite, and Pole Mokotowskie is a broad flat park that locals use for running, cycling, and picnics.
